Referrals and Intake

First contact with the Mary Manning Centre is made with a member of the intake team from the Victim Service Program. Here an intake worker will obtain confidential information which is used for triage and urgency purposes to determine what service is needed by the child, youth and family. Forms for services as well as application for BC's Crime Victim Assistance Program (if eligible) are filled out at that time. An orientation to the Agency takes place with the child, youth and their family after the referral has been completed.

Our services are available for individuals and their families who are, or think they might be, dealing with child sexual abuse problems.

Individuals can refer themselves, or caregivers can make a referral for them by calling the Mary Manning Centre at 250-385-6111.
